Glossary

Glossary

Activity LED

A port LED that indicates when frames are entering or leaving the port.

Alias

A collection of objects that can be zoned together. An alias is not a zone, and can not have a zone or another alias as a member.

ALFairness

On an arbitrated loop, the switch is always highest priority when arbitrating for the right to transfer. To prevent other devices from being locked out, the standard provides for a fairness mode, which if enabled requires an arbitrater to let all other devices win arbitration before arb-ing a second time. (True / False).

AL_PA

Arbitrated Loop Physical Address

Arbitrated Loop

A Fibre Channel topology where ports use arbitration to establish a point-to-point circuit.

Arbitrated Loop Physical Address (AL_PA)

Aunique one-byte valid value assigned during loop initialization to each NL_Port on a Loop.

ARB_FF

When ARB_FF is enabled, it causes the switch to send the ARB_FF primitive when it is in monitoring mode, rather than idles. The only reason to do this is since the ARB_FF has less bit transitions than does an idle, it produces less EMI. It has no other effect. (True / False)

ASIC

Application Specific Integrated Circuit

BootP

A type of network server.

Buffer Credit

A measure of port buffer capacity equal to one frame.

Class 2 Service

A service which multiplexes frames at frame boundaries to or from one or more N_Ports wit h acknowledgment provided.

Class 3 Service

A service which multiplexes frames at frame boundaries to or from one or more N_Ports without acknowledgment.

Domain ID

User defined name that identifies the switch in the fabric.

E_Port

Expansion port. A switch port that connects to another FC-SW-2 compliant switch.
